James has lived in London, Manchester, Bristol, and Exeter. He taught Math, Economics, and Outdoor Pursuits while in England.
James now lives in Florida with his wife Bernadine, and their dog Barkley. They have eight inspiring grandchildren; five girls, three boys.
In California and Arizona, he worked as a banker, stockbroker and insurance agent.
George Orwell and H.G. Wells have inspired his writing. More recently he has enjoyed the novels of James Patterson, Blake Crouch and Hugh Howey.
He writes suspense, thriller and sci-fi novels. The first published novel, a thriller, is entitled 'The Man Who Would Cheat At Cards'.
The most recent publication is Book One of a four-part saga: 'Conundrum (A Quest For King Arthur)'. Book Two: 'Amulet' will be published shortly.
